Tools for self-cutting plexiglass

Since plexiglass is a thermoplastic transparent plastic (it can also be called acrylic, plexiglass, acrylic glass, etc.), cutting it at home is basically not difficult, you only need ordinary tools. Often, this is done using a common hand saw for metal, circular saw, cutter, milling machine and others. If the thickness of the sheet is not more than 2 mm, then it can be easily cut with a simple clerical knife. In this way, cutting tool must be chosen based on the thickness of the sheet.

When cutting plexiglass on your own, the edges of the sheet remain sharp, so they need additional grinding and polishing. Moreover, this is necessary regardless of whether a milling machine is selected, a circular saw or another tool. That is, as cooks "bring to taste" the finished dish, so chopped plexiglass needs to be "brought to the look."

Cutting plexiglass on an industrial scale

In production, the most common method is cutting plexiglass with a laser beam. Of course, it is faster and more convenient than other methods. The laser cuts the sheet in a perfectly even line, the cuts remain slightly rough and require little effort to polish, and there is practically no waste. There are a couple of disadvantages to this method - not everyone has got a laser machine yet. This is the main disadvantage. And when cutting with a laser, internal stress appears in the material at the level of atoms and molecules - this is the second drawback. It is simply not recommended to connect Plexiglas sheets after laser processing with glue - the connection will not be strong.

Cutting at home

To begin with, we note that plexiglass has a very low thermal conductivity, and therefore it is recommended to cut sheets at home with its minimum possible thickness and maximum speed in order to avoid accidents, since the cut point heats up instantly. If a milling machine or a circular saw is used, then the plexiglass will most likely smoke and foam when cutting, so you need to think about cooling in advance - with water or a strong air flow. So, how to cut plexiglass at home, the most famous ways:

Method number 1 - use a cutter. The sheet must be placed on flat surface(floor, table), you need to put a steel ruler on it at the cut point and adjust its position so that it lies exactly parallel to the opposite edge, that is, evenly. Further, holding the ruler, you need to draw the cutter along the formed line several times - this way you will cut the sheet to half its thickness or more, after which it is easy to break off the unnecessary piece with your hands.


When all the necessary pieces are cut off, you should use the cutter to remove the excess in unsuccessful cuts, and then proceed to strip them with a joiner's jointer. And then, if necessary, you can polish with sandpaper.

Method number 2 - the use of nichrome thread. This method allows you to melt figures of completely different shapes from a single sheet of plexiglass. A nichrome thread connected to a transformer can help you melt any figurines that can be used to decorate your home and garden or use on the farm - shelves, holders, protective glazing for paintings and photographs, etc.

Sometimes it is necessary, after cutting, to drill holes in the plexiglass for attaching parts, hanging, etc. This can also be easily done at home. You will need a regular drill, which is used in everyday life. To avoid jamming, you need to fix the material well. Further depending on the thickness of the material. Thin plexiglass is suitable for drills that have a sharpening angle of 45 degrees. Tolstoy - at 60 degrees. Large diameter holes are drilled at an angle of 70 degrees. Pay attention to the angle of inclination (should be 17 degrees) and the angle of the back sharpening (should be between 4 and 8 degrees). Try to avoid overheating of the material, which occurs during prolonged drilling. To do this, turn off the drill every 2 minutes. During breaks, you can remove the resulting chips or cut the edges of the sheet.

To glue the cut parts of the plexiglass, you will need to degrease, clean and make the necessary adjustments. Apply glue in an even layer, and on each part. This will make the fixation clearer and more durable. Please note that when joining glass with an overlap, you need to use a lot of glue.

Before cutting plexiglass, you need to familiarize yourself with some of its properties that affect the operation of a power tool. This plastic melts at 160 degrees, bend sheet material possible already at 90-100 °C. Therefore, thick slabs of plexiglass should be treated with ordinary circular saw won't work at high speeds. In addition to the grinder, craftsmen use a jigsaw with special saws for plexiglass.

Jigsaw cutting

Application electric jigsaw quite justified, but it should have a speed control. For cutting, special nail files for organic glass are used.

If you can’t buy them or you need to cut them already, then use wood files. There is a main rule here: the teeth should be small, and the cutting speed should be low. At high speeds, the cut begins to melt and turns white. For some products, such white seams are not suitable.

Tip: in order to remove burrs and make a clean cut, it must be heated with a flame gas burner. In extreme cases, you can adapt a lighter.

The jigsaw also allows you to make curved cuts. For this purpose, narrow saw blades should be selected.

Tip: When buying nail files for organic glass, pay attention to the markings. It must have latin letters MP . S .


Cutting curved parts with MP.S files

During cutting, pay attention to the feed rate of the tool. The higher the rpm, the faster the feed rate can be. The feed rate and revolutions are selected experimentally so that the acrylic does not melt. When cutting, use protective mask all over the face from fragments flying at high speed.

If the details of a complex curvilinear shape, then it is permissible to use a nichrome spiral for cutting organic glass.

Nichrome spiral cutting

Using nichrome coil it must be remembered that the melting point of acrylic glass is about 160 °C. The nichrome coil heats up to 1,000 °C. Therefore, to control the temperature, it is necessary to have a rheostat or a set of resistances.

Production methods for cutting plexiglass

1. Laser cutting is the most convenient method, but impossible at home. The laser beam ensures maximum cutting precision, smooth cuts and little waste. There is a limitation in this processing method: the laser creates a high stress on the material, so further processing is not possible.

Many companies offer this service, and if you stop at this method, prepare a product drawing in advance and select a competent craftsman. Often in such workshops you can choose the material yourself desired thickness before cutting the Plexiglas.

2. In production conditions (sometimes in everyday life), a circular and band saw is used. The first tool is designed for a straight cut with a clear cut. Band-saw more suitable for cutting blanks, since this tool does not provide even and smooth lines. To get a smooth surface, you need to use a cutter.

3. To obtain a high-quality and even cut, high-speed tools with a rotation speed of the working part up to 4000 rpm are used. Plexiglas can be machined, but do not forget about the low thermal conductivity of this material, due to which the cut zones heat up quickly. For this reason, processing is carried out at a high rotational speed.

1. A hacksaw is the most affordable tool for cutting Plexiglas at home. The resulting cut will be rough and rough, so you will need a file or needle file to grind it ( sandpaper). Also, at the end of the cutting, this process will give the details their final look.

2. You can also use a cutter, which is basically a single tooth saw. Before cutting the plexiglass with a cutter, prepare a metal ruler of the required length. The ruler is placed on a sheet of plexiglass along the line of the intended cut and is drawn several times over the plexiglass with a tool.

When the sheet is cut halfway through its thickness, it is necessary to carefully break it, and then clean the roughness with a needle file or joiner's jointer. As a cutter, a cutter knife, which is sold in any hardware store or made independently from a piece of hacksaw blade. Some masters take ordinary pointed glass for cutting, while reliably protecting their hands from accidental injuries.

3. For cutting plexiglass at home, a circular saw or cutter for metal up to 1 mm thick is used. During operation, the cutter runs out very quickly, cutting occurs with the release of smoke, and the plexiglass in the cutting zone sometimes foams from high temperature due to friction.

To avoid this, it is necessary to constantly cool the working surface of the saw. To do this, you can take a bottle of water, fix the cutters on one side and supply water to it through a plastic hose. With a hose diameter of 2.5 mm, up to 1 liter of water is consumed per hour. With this method of cooling, the cut is transparent and even.

4. Also for cutting, as well as for using a nichrome thread, which is heated from a connected transformer with a power of up to 24 V. The heated thread cuts the plexiglass by melting it. This feature allows you to get not only straight, but also curly cuts.

5. Some craftsmen successfully use other tools at home, sometimes quite simple, for example, a slotted screwdriver. A screwdriver is pressed against a sheet of Plexiglas, holding it by the very edge of the handle. The screwdriver blade is heated with a 25-watt soldering iron.

When the plexiglass begins to melt slightly, a straight line of the intended cut is drawn with a screwdriver tip. To build a straight line, a metal ruler, a hacksaw blade (naturally, the side without teeth) or another similar tool is taken. After drawing a line with a heated screwdriver, plexiglass breaks easily and quickly.

Nichrome thread

Fusion cutting is performed using nichrome wire. A voltage of up to 24 V is applied to the wire through a step-down transformer, as a result of which it is strongly heated. Nichrome thread makes curvilinear and curly cuts having good quality surfaces that do not require further polishing.

Home craftsmen use a flat-bladed screwdriver for melt cutting. Heating with an electric soldering iron metal part screwdrivers, while the end is pressed against the surface of the plexiglass. Then, holding the tool by the edge of the handle, a cut line is drawn with a heated screwdriver blade. To draw straight lines, it is more convenient to use a metal ruler or smooth side hacksaws. Plexiglas breaks easily along the traced strip. More on video:

Circular saw or metal cutter

A circular saw or cutter is also good option for working with organic glass. In this case, the cutter for metal for cutting plexiglass should be no thicker than 1 mm. It should be borne in mind that during cutting, the saw or cutter heats up the material being processed, as a result of which it melts and foams at the place of cut. In order not to spoil the workpiece, it is necessary to provide cooling. To do this, use water poured into a bottle. The vessel is fixed in some way near the cutting tool, and water is supplied to working area with a thin hose.

The circular saw must operate at high speeds. Some tools have a special mode for processing Plexiglas. For jobs that do not require High Quality cut, you can use a saw. The cutter is suitable for the production of thinner and cleaner cuts. When using a water cooling system, a smooth and smooth surface, and the cut will be transparent and neat.

cutter

Plexiglas of small thickness is perfectly cut with a construction cutter. Suitable for this purpose homemade tool made from a hacksaw blade, and even a clerical knife.

The cutter can only make a straight cut. To do this, the ruler (preferably metal) is pressed against the sheet of material along the line of the intended cut, then several times with pressure, the cutting tool is pressed along the surface of the plexiglass along the ruler. When the cut reaches the middle of the plexiglass layer, it can be easily broken. The fracture site will be uneven and rough, so additional grinding will be required.

Hacksaw for metal

The easiest way to cut plexiglass with your own hands is with a hacksaw. The cut lines must first be drawn with a pencil or felt-tip pen. In the process of work, the hacksaw must be kept level, trying not to tilt it to the side. It is desirable to fix the workpiece rigidly. The cutting surface will not be smooth. All bumps and burrs are removed with a file and sandpaper.

How to cut figured plexiglass

In some cases, it may be necessary to curly cutting. This is done in the following ways:

  1. Caliper. Plexiglas is cut with sharp sponges for marking.
  2. Nichrome thread. A template is made from cardboard, which is glued to the workpiece. For convenience, the wire can be fixed in a simple jigsaw instead of a canvas. Then you need to carefully cut the part from the plexiglass according to the template.
  3. A glass cutter (cutter) can cut a circle. The suction cup is attached in the center of the proposed circle, then a rail or ruler is attached to it. The glass cutter is rigidly attached to the rail with self-tapping screws. By turning the cutting tool around the suction cup, they cut a groove in the plexiglass. The excess parts are broken off.

Production methods of cutting

AT industrial scale plexiglass is processed using the following technologies:

  1. Milling cutting. Processing takes place on special milling machines with rotation speed up to 4000 rpm.
  2. Band-saw. Used for curved cuts. Final grinding is required, because the cut quality is low.
  3. Circular Saw. You can get a straight cut with a clean edge.

laser cutting

The most popular way to process plexiglass is laser cutting. The material is cut on special equipment using a laser beam. The method guarantees high level accuracy (up to 0.005 mm) and minimal waste. The laser allows you to make the cut edges smooth and transparent. However, after cutting laser machine high internal stress remains in plexiglass, and it is not recommended to glue parts made in this way.
